Transaction 2c48daec7128f6bd1beda1ac9065bcddcc60b40cf2aee0108052df5417fd6280
3 Input
2 Outputs
- 2c48daec7128f6bd1beda1ac9065bcddcc60b40cf2aee0108052df5417fd6280:0
- 2c48daec7128f6bd1beda1ac9065bcddcc60b40cf2aee0108052df5417fd6280:1
value 20000000
address 3QpJRBH5A2LqXS4EqVj8oN6UDDAhyvc1D4
value 5562979
address 12WQVFZBoHsNFiUmW1jnvYFwTeP87R4Cx2